How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Southwest Bellevue?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Southwest Bellevue Studio Apartments | $2,153 | $1,680 | $4,556 |
Southwest Bellevue 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,801 | $1,710 | $7,505 |
Southwest Bellevue 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,084 | $2,648 | $9,685 |
Southwest Bellevue 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,203 | $2,900 | $10,000+ |
